Scratches on the inside of the sills appear even with careful use - it is enough to touch the plastic lining or metal edge with your shoes several times when getting into the car. Models with low thresholds are especially vulnerable (Volkswagen Golf, Hyundai Solaris) or cars with a dark interior, where defects are immediately noticeable. The problem is not only aesthetic: deep scratches on the metal provoke corrosion, and damaged plastic linings begin to creak. You can solve it without visiting a car service - just choose the right material and follow the technology.

Why are scratches on door sills from the inside more dangerous than from the outside?
External damage to thresholds is usually associated with mechanical impacts (curbs, gravel) and is immediately noticeable. Internal scratches are insidious because:
- π Go unnoticed for a long time β until corrosion begins or plastic squeaks appear. For example, on Kia Rio 2018β2023 plastic door sill trims often crack at the fastenings, but owners only discover this during a general cleaning of the interior.
- π§ Provoke rust 3 times fasterthan external damage. Moisture from shoes, snow in winter or condensation gets into microcracks, and the lack of ventilation accelerates the oxidation of the metal.
- π Impairs sound insulation. Damaged plastic linings no longer adhere tightly to the metal, which is why a hum appears in the cabin at speeds over 80 km/h.

Top 3 materials for threshold protection: comparison and prices
The choice of material depends on the type of surface (metal or plastic), budget and required durability. Below is a table with the characteristics of the most effective solutions relevant for 2026:
| Material | Suitable for | Service life | Cost (per 1 mΒ²) | Pros | Cons |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Vinyl film (3M, Oracal) | Plastic, painted metal | 3β5 years | 800β1 500 β½ | β Invisible protection, easy to glue, 10+ colors | β Difficult to remove without glue residue |
| Liquid rubber (Plasti Dip, Rubber Paint) | Metal, rough plastic | 2β4 years | 600β1 200 β½ | β Anti-slip, hides minor scratches | β Requires updating every 2 years |
| Polyurethane pads (for example, from Heko) | Any thresholds | 5β7 years | 2,000β4,500 β½ (set) | β Maximum protection, removable | β May interfere with feet, difficult installation |
For most cars, the optimal solution remains vinyl film β it is suitable even for thresholds with curves (as on Mazda CX-5) and does not require professional tools. Liquid rubber is advisable if the sills already have small scratches: it will fill them and prevent corrosion. Polyurethane linings should be chosen for SUVs (Toyota RAV4, Nissan X-Trail), where the risk of mechanical damage is higher.
β οΈ Attention: Do not use masking tape for temporary protection of thresholds! Its glue leaves marks on plastic and corrodes the paintwork of metal. For emergency protection it is better to take transparent self-adhesive film (for example, Scotch Cal).
Step-by-step instructions: how to cover thresholds with film
Vinyl wrapping is the most universal method, suitable for 90% of passenger cars. Let's look at the process using an example Hyundai Creta 2020, but the algorithm is identical for any models with plastic sill trims.
Buy vinyl film (we recommend Oracal 641 matte)|Degreaser (Isopropanol or White Spirit)|Plastic spatula or bank card|Hair dryer (power 1,600β2,000 W)|Scissors or utility knife|Ruler and marker-->
Step 1. Surface preparation
- π§Ή Remove dust and dirt from the threshold with a damp microfiber, then wipe with a degreaser. For plastic covers, use
antistaticso that the film does not stick prematurely. - π Check the threshold for rust. If there are pockets of corrosion, sand them down with sandpaper.
P800and process anti-corrosion primer (for example, Body 930).
Step 2. Open the films
- π Measure the length and width of the threshold, add 2 cm from each edge for reserve. For Kia Sportage standard size - 120x15 cm.
- βοΈ Cut the workpiece with scissors, rounding the corners. If the threshold has a complex shape (as in Audi Q5), do paper template.
Step 3. Applying film
- π₯ Heat the film with a hairdryer (temperature 60β80Β°C) - this will make it elastic. Apply to the threshold and smooth with a spatula from the center to the edges.
- π§© For curves, use the βwet installationβ technique: spray the threshold with water and a drop of detergent (
5 ml per 1 l), then glue the film and squeeze out the liquid with a spatula.
If the film wrinkles at the bends, warm the problem area with a hairdryer and gently pull the material over the edge. To fix, use rolling roller (costs 200β300 β½ in auto accessory stores).
Step 4: Finishing
- πͺ Trim the excess film with a stationery knife, retreating 1-2 mm from the edge of the threshold. For an even cut, move the blade at a 45Β° angle.
- π₯ Warm up the edges with a hairdryer so that the film sits tightly on the surface. Avoid touching the film for 24 hours to let the adhesive fully bond.
What to do if the film comes off after a week?
If after 5β7 days the edges of the film begin to come off, the reason is one of three factors:
1. Poor surface preparation β residues of wax or silicone on the threshold. Solution: remove the film, clean the surface white spirit and re-glue it.
2. Low quality glue - cheap films (for example, unnamed ones from AliExpress) lose adhesion when there are temperature changes. Solution: buy a film with a brand 3M or Oracal.
3. Moisture under the film - if pasted over after washing. Solution: Dry the threshold with a hairdryer for 10-15 minutes before re-pasting.
Alternative methods: when film is not suitable
Vinyl film is not a panacea. In some cases, it is more appropriate to use other materials or combined solutions:
1. Liquid rubber for metal thresholds
Ideal for vehicles without plastic trim (e.g. UAZ Patriot or Lada 4Γ4), where the metal is exposed. Coverage Plasti Dip Apply with a brush or spray in 2-3 layers with an interval of 15 minutes. The advantage of the method is anti-slip effect, which is relevant for SUVs. Average consumption: 1 bottle (400 ml) for 2 thresholds.
2. Removable polyurethane pads
Suitable for owners who often change from street shoes to work shoes (for example, builders or fishermen). Overlays from Heko or WeatherTech are attached to clips or double-sided tape and cover 90% of the threshold surface. The downside is the high price (from RUB 3,500 per set) and the risk of loss when parking on uneven surfaces.
3. Anti-gravel coating (for premium cars)
If your car is Mercedes E-Class, BMW 5 Series or other premium sedan, optimal use polyurethane anti-gravel (for example, Raptor Coating). It is applied by professionals using a high-pressure gun and has a service life of up to 10 years. The cost of processing two thresholds is 8β12 thousand rubles.
β οΈ Attention: Do not use silicone sprays to protect thresholds! They create a slippery film, causing the feet to slip when landing, and also attract dust, accelerating abrasive wear.
Common mistakes and how to avoid them
Even experienced car owners make mistakes when protecting thresholds. Here are the most common ones and ways to prevent them:
- π« Ignoring surface preparation. 70% of film peelings occur due to wax or dirt residues. Always clean the threshold
degreaserand dry with a hairdryer. - π« Using a household hair dryer. The power of a conventional hair dryer (1,000β1,200 W) is not enough to heat the film evenly. Take it construction hair dryer with temperature control.
- π« Saving on materials. A film for 300 β½/mΒ² will last a maximum of a year. The best option is Oracal 641 or 3M Scotchcal (1,200β1,500 β½/mΒ²).
- π« Application of liquid rubber in one layer. The minimum number of layers is 2, the ideal is 3. Each layer should dry for 15β20 minutes.
Another common mistake is failure to take climate conditions into account. If you are covering door sills in an unheated garage in winter, warm up the car interior to +15Β°C (turn on the heater for 10 minutes). Cold reduces glue adhesion by 40%.
The main rule: if the threshold already has deep scratches down to the metal, treat them first anti-corrosion primer (for example, Body 951), and then apply a protective coating. Otherwise, rust will continue to spread under the film or rubber.

How to care for protected thresholds
Even after protection, thresholds require maintenance. Follow these rules to extend the life of your coating:
- π§Ό Wash thresholds once every 2 weeks soft brush and car shampoo (for example, Karcher RM 801). Avoid aggressive detergents with abrasives.
- π§΄ Apply protective wax on vinyl film once every 3 months. Will do Collinite 845 or Turtle Wax Ice.
- βοΈ Avoid prolonged exposure to UV rays. If the car is parked in an open parking lot, use UV protection spray (for example, 303 Aerospace Protectant).
- βοΈ In winter, clear salt from thresholds immediately after the trip. Salt corrodes both the metal and the adhesive base of the film.
For liquid rubber, maintenance is even simpler: just wash the thresholds with water and renew the coating every six months in areas of intense wear (usually at the front door). Polyurethane linings are washed along with the interior and treated once a year silicone grease for plastic (eg Sonax Plastic Care).

How to remove old film from a threshold without damage?
Use hair dryer and plastic scraper:
- Warm up the film with a hairdryer (temperature 80β100Β°C).
- Pry the edge with a scraper and pull at an angle of 30Β°.
- Remove any remaining glue
white spiritor 3M Adhesive Remover.
Do not use metal scrapers - they will scratch the plastic!
